Mauricio Pochettino: Tottenham Hotspur did not handle UCL pressure

LONDON -- Tottenham Hotspur manager Mauricio Pochettino has said the club struggled to cope with the expectation of being in the Champions League but are nevertheless in a similar position to last season.

Spurs crashed out of the Champions League last month, and Pochettino said his side had not dealt with the pressure of a European campaign that "was a big challenge but disappointed the players, the coaching staff."

They challenged for a first-ever Premier League title in 2015-16, but trail current leaders Chelsea by 10 points following Sunday's 1-0 defeat at Manchester United.

"The expectation was higher," Pochettino told a news conference.
